#1b3f55 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b3f55 is composed of 10.6% red, 24.7%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.2% cyan, 25.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 66.7% black. It has a hue angle of 202.8 degrees, a saturation of 51.8% and a lightness of 22%. #1b3f55 color hex could be obtained by blending #367eaa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#1b3f55 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1b3f55 has RGB values of R:27, G:63,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0.26, Y:0,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 1785685.
